Sass
Sass – потужна метамова для каскадних таблиць стилів
Що таке Sass?
Sass (англ. Syntactically Awesome Stylesheets) – це скриптова метамова, яка компілюється в каскадні таблиці стилів (CSS). Розроблена Гемптоном Кетліном та Наталі Вейзенбаум, Sass покликана спростити роботу з CSS, забезпечуючи механізми для підвищення рівня абстракції коду та впорядкування CSS-файлів.
Функції Sass
Sass пропонує широкий спектр функцій, які полегшують роботу з CSS, зокрема:
- Вкладені селектори: Дозволяють писати більш стислі та організовані правила стилів шляхом вкладення селекторів один в один.
- Змінні: Дозволяють створювати змінні та використовувати їх для зберігання спільних значень, таких як кольори або відступи, що спрощує оновлення та підтримку стилів.
- Міксини: Дозволяють створювати багаторазово використовувані блоки кодів, які можна викликати для застосування набору стилів до декількох елементів.
- Операції: Sass підтримує різні операції, такі як математичні розрахунки та логічні вирази, що дозволяє створювати динамічні стилі.
- Функції: Sass має вбудовані функції, які дозволяють маніпулювати значеннями стилів, створюючи складніші ефекти.
Переваги використання Sass
Використання Sass має численні переваги для веб-розробників:
- Розширена абстракція: Sass підвищує рівень абстракції коду, дозволяючи розділити стилі на логічні модулі, що спрощує читання та обслуговування.
- Повторне використання коду: Механізми повторного використання, такі як міксини, дозволяють уникати повторення коду та забезпечують узгодженість стилів в усьому проекті.
- Економія часу: Вкладені селектори, змінні та інші функції скорочують загальний обсяг коду CSS, в результаті чого зменшується час розробки.
- Легке оновлення: Змінні та міксини дозволяють легко оновлювати великі набори стилів, що економить час і запобігає помилкам.
- Поліпшена узгодженість: Sass сприяє створенню узгоджених та чітких стилів, полегшуючи підтримку проектів та забезпечуючи послідовний вигляд.
Sass – це потужна метамова, яка розширює можливості CSS, спрощуючи розробку та обслуговування веб-стилів. Завдяки таким функціям, як вкладені селектори, змінні, міксини та операції, Sass підвищує рівень абстракції, сприяє повторному використанню коду та забезпечує узгодженість та легкість оновлення стилів. Для веб-розробників, які прагнуть створювати ефективні та гнучкі веб-інтерфейси, Sass є незамінним інструментом.
Запитання, що часто задаються
- Що таке компіляція в Sass?
Компіляція перетворює код Sass у стандартний CSS, який зрозумілий веб-браузерам. - Які основні відмінності між Sass і CSS?
Sass надає розширений синтаксис, що дозволяє використовувати змінні, міксини та інші функції, які недоступні в звичайному CSS. - Чи існують різні типи файлів Sass?
Так, є два основні формати файлів Sass: .sass і .scss. .sass використовує відступний синтаксис, тоді як .scss використовує синтаксис, подібний до CSS. - Які переваги використання Sass перед чистим CSS?
Sass підвищує абстракцію коду, покращує повторне використання, робить стилі більш узгодженими та легкими для оновлення. - Як почати використовувати Sass?
Щоб почати використовувати Sass, необхідно встановити компілятор (наприклад, Sass або Dart Sass) та додати Sass-файл до проекту.
Сподобалась стаття? Подякуйте на банку -> https://send.monobank.ua/jar/3b9d6hg6bd
⚡⚡⚡ Топ-новини дня ⚡⚡⚡
Хто такий Такер Карлсон? Новий законопроект про мобілізацію З травня пенсію підвищать на 1000 гривень